org.infinispan.persistence.rocksdb.PersistenceContextInitializerImpl Maven / Gradle / Ivy
Go to download
Show more of this group Show more artifacts with this name
Show all versions of infinispan-cachestore-rocksdb Show documentation
Show all versions of infinispan-cachestore-rocksdb Show documentation
Infinispan RocksDB CacheStore module
The newest version!
/*
Generated by org.infinispan.protostream.annotations.impl.processor.AutoProtoSchemaBuilderAnnotationProcessor
for class org.infinispan.persistence.rocksdb.PersistenceContextInitializer
annotated with @org.infinispan.protostream.annotations.ProtoSchema(allowNullFields=false, syntax=PROTO2, dependsOn={}, marshallersOnly=false, service=false, excludeClasses={}, includeClasses={org.infinispan.persistence.rocksdb.RocksDBStore.ExpiryBucket.class, org.infinispan.persistence.rocksdb.RocksDBStore.MetadataImpl.class}, basePackages={}, value={}, schemaPackageName="org.infinispan.persistence.rocksdb", schemaFilePath="proto/generated", schemaFileName="persistence.rocksdb.proto", className="")
*/
package org.infinispan.persistence.rocksdb;
/**
* WARNING: Generated code! Do not edit!
*/
@javax.annotation.processing.Generated(
value = "org.infinispan.protostream.annotations.impl.processor.AutoProtoSchemaBuilderAnnotationProcessor",
comments = "Please do not edit this file!"
)
@org.infinispan.protostream.annotations.impl.processor.OriginatingClasses({
org.infinispan.persistence.rocksdb.RocksDBStore.ExpiryBucket.class,
org.infinispan.persistence.rocksdb.RocksDBStore.MetadataImpl.class
})
/*@@org.infinispan.protostream.annotations.ProtoSchema(allowNullFields=false, syntax=PROTO2, dependsOn={}, marshallersOnly=false, service=false, excludeClasses={}, includeClasses={org.infinispan.persistence.rocksdb.RocksDBStore.ExpiryBucket.class, org.infinispan.persistence.rocksdb.RocksDBStore.MetadataImpl.class}, basePackages={}, value={}, schemaPackageName="org.infinispan.persistence.rocksdb", schemaFilePath="proto/generated", schemaFileName="persistence.rocksdb.proto", className="")(
className = "PersistenceContextInitializerImpl",
schemaFileName = "persistence.rocksdb.proto",
schemaFilePath = "proto/generated",
schemaPackageName = "org.infinispan.persistence.rocksdb",
service = false,
marshallersOnly = false,
autoImportClasses = false,
includeClasses = {
org.infinispan.persistence.rocksdb.RocksDBStore.ExpiryBucket.class,
org.infinispan.persistence.rocksdb.RocksDBStore.MetadataImpl.class
}
)*/
@SuppressWarnings("all")
public class PersistenceContextInitializerImpl implements org.infinispan.persistence.rocksdb.PersistenceContextInitializer, org.infinispan.protostream.GeneratedSchema {
@Override
public String getProtoFileName() { return "persistence.rocksdb.proto"; }
@Override
public String getProtoFile() { return org.infinispan.protostream.impl.ResourceUtils.getResourceAsString(getClass(), "/proto/generated/persistence.rocksdb.proto"); }
@Override
public java.io.Reader getProtoFileReader() { return org.infinispan.protostream.impl.ResourceUtils.getResourceAsReader(getClass(), "/proto/generated/persistence.rocksdb.proto"); }
@Override
public void registerSchema(org.infinispan.protostream.SerializationContext serCtx) {
serCtx.registerProtoFiles(org.infinispan.protostream.FileDescriptorSource.fromString(getProtoFileName(), getProtoFile()));
}
@Override
public void registerMarshallers(org.infinispan.protostream.SerializationContext serCtx) {
serCtx.registerMarshaller(new org.infinispan.persistence.rocksdb.ExpiryBucket$___Marshaller_c1bbd47a4aa119c6b21703d5030cb689b65205a24de2638d9c9f2ce1f3a222f6());
serCtx.registerMarshaller(new org.infinispan.persistence.rocksdb.MetadataImpl$___Marshaller_b44737a8b6b24b0cd6de162703366becf9e68a2ce287544774acbaaa7268814());
}
}
© 2015 - 2025 Weber Informatics LLC | Privacy Policy